Trump presidency casts doubt on refugee swap

The Federal Government is hoping genuine refugees on Nauru and Manus Island will be quickly resettled in the United States, following an assessment by American officials 

There are concerns the deal could be overturned once Donald Trump is formally sworn-in as the next US President, given the hardline he’s taken on immigration issues 

But Justice Minister Michael Keenan l is confident that won’t be the case.
